How they compare
Central America currently reports 77,673 1000 USD against 46,512 1000 USD in Türkiye, a difference of 31,161 1000 USD.
That makes Central America's figure about 1.7 times Türkiye's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 64 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Central America ahead.
Central America ranks 17th and Türkiye ranks 15th of 33 groups.
Across the 7 decades both report, Central America averaged higher in 5 and Türkiye in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Central America | Türkiye |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 19,698 1000 USD | 3,770 1000 USD | 15,928 1000 USD | Central America |
| 1970s | 54,786 1000 USD | 5,292 1000 USD | 49,494 1000 USD | Central America |
| 1980s | 66,086 1000 USD | 14,718 1000 USD | 51,368 1000 USD | Central America |
| 1990s | 114,749 1000 USD | 104,641 1000 USD | 10,109 1000 USD | Central America |
| 2000s | 185,662 1000 USD | 229,124 1000 USD | 43,462 1000 USD | Türkiye |
| 2010s | 166,184 1000 USD | 205,791 1000 USD | 39,607 1000 USD | Türkiye |
| 2020s | 85,854 1000 USD | 58,533 1000 USD | 27,321 1000 USD | Central America |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
